This event is called when user ends touch. Fitbit Ionic bought in January 2018. However, because the browser must emulate mouse events, there may be some interaction issues that need to be handled. Steps 1: Create a new project ionic start signaturePad blank bindDom (element, ionic. After two or three times swiping left and right, the watch responded. The app implements the following features: Two CDJ-style audio decks Real… Due to COVID-19 concerns, many events have been cancelled or postponed. When you press the finger or mouse button on the screen, the on touch event will be triggered immediately; when the finger is raised or the mouse button is released, the on release event will be triggered immediately. ... it should highlight how you might go about integrating the canvas into an Ionic … It takes inspiration from existing DJ hardware and desktop DJ software (such as Traktor and Serato Scratch Live). TL;DR: Ionic handles touch versus click for you. Event Ticket Booking App Theme - Ionic 4. Eufora has a fantastic dry shampoo called Touch Up that we love. I couldn't toggle between the different screens. Called when the element is dragged to the right. HBC Event Services is an integral centralized resource for all the housing needs of sporting events worldwide. If the browser fires both touch and mouse events because of a single user input, the browser must fire a touchstart before any mouse events. © 2005-2021 Mozilla and individual contributors. on-tap. The touchstart event occurs when the user touches an element. Consequently, if an app… swipe, pan, zoom, rotate) to your page. obviously things worked, but i had been using the wrong event in my demos and presentations. Introduction We will be building a caro The touch interfaces enable applications to create enhanced user experiences on touch enabled devices. Supported Events . Currently, the best dyers are professional dryers with ionic-ceramic technology, which will result in smoother, softer, and shiner hair, and in half the time. I found a simple solution; remove the arm bends and place your Fitbit in … ionic 手势事件 事件 描述 用法 实例 on-hold 长按的时间是500毫秒。 Test 尝试一下 » on-tap 这个是手势轻击事件,如果长按时间超过250毫秒,那就不是轻击了。。 Test 尝试一下 » on-double-tap 手双击屏幕事件 Test 尝试一下 » on-touch 这个和 on-tap 还是.. ionSlideTouchStart: Emitted when the user first touches the slider. Press / release on touch / on release. This is called when double tap touch. on-double-tap Called when there is double tap touch. User can follow their favorite DJs and get updated with all events by them. import { Events } from 'ionic-angular'; // first page (publish an event when a user is created) constructor(public events: Events) {} createUser (user) { console.log ('User created!') on-drag: This is called when drag event occurs. ionSlideTransitionEnd: Emitted when the slide transition has ended. I think something in the touch events are preventing the scroll. This is called on Quick touch when touch is less than 250ms. Please check the event website to confirm details. on-drag-right: Free! Ionic Events: Ionic provides inbuilt events which can be used frequently. List of Ionic Events –. Various Ionic events can be used to add interactivity with users. Overview Touch DJ is a full fledged DJ app. But in my case I just had the tap event. Ionic, despite being a great framework, doesn’t always have all of the interactions built in by default. Current behavior: ion-slides now behaves strangely when placed in modals after v4.11.0, touch events aren't correctly handled and scrolling is not working, as well as layout is stretched with incorrect dimensions calculation. Called when any dragging has high velocity moving in any direction. Ionic version: 4.11.0. A while later, the touch screen stopped working definitely. on-double-tap. * touch events with mouse fallback * @param {HTMLElement} element * @param {String} eventType like ionic.Gestures.EVENT_MOVE * @param {Function} handler */ onTouch: function onTouch (element, eventType, handler) {var self = this; this. Event Detail; on-hold Called when duration of the touch is more than 500ms. I'm looking for a separate event handler in Ionic 3 for starting and ending a touch on an HTML element on a mobile app. Slick and modern looking eye-soothing app provides one place DJ & Booking solution where everything is in a tap away. Fixed it changing to the click event (but I don't have other events besides click). Here is a code snippet of the touchmove event handler calling preventDefault(). ngSwipeRight Specify custom behavior when an element is swiped to the right on a touchscreen device. This section describes the requirement that may affect an application. Here we are going to explain the ionic Events. on-drag Called when touch is moved without releasing around the page in any direction. The touch events standard defines a few browser requirements regarding touch and mouse interaction (see the Interaction with Mouse Events and click section for details), noting the browser may fire both touch events and mouse events in response to the same user input. Called when the element is dragged to the left. Since we are listening specifically for touch events, you will have to make sure that you use the Chrome DevTools emulator to use the application or run it on a device (otherwise touch events will not be triggered). Although ionic is supposed to be waterproof, moisture builds up under the screen after long exposure to a wet environment. To start with, we will create a button and assign an on-touch event, which will call the onTouchFunction(). The first event in the history of Ionia for which there is a trustworthy account is the inroad of the Cimmerii, who ravaged a great part of Asia Minor, including Lydia, and sacked Magnesia on the Maeander, but were foiled in their attack upon Ephesus. This event may be referred to … Gestures. on-tap Called when duration of the touch is less than 250ms. Called when any dragging has high velocity moving to the left. In this article, we will see how easy Angular 2 can work with HammerJS. Content is available under these licenses. The following table explains all the Ionic events. touchmove event occurs when a user moves the finger over an element – works only in touchscreen devices. Description. Although the specific ordering of touch and mouse events is implementation-defined, the standard indicates the following order is typical: for single input: If the touchstart, touchmove or touchend event is canceled during an interaction, no mouse or click events will be fired, and the resulting sequence of events would just be: Last modified: Dec 21, 2020, by MDN contributors. Instead, e.stopPropagation() or e.preventDefault() should be triggered manually, as appropriate. Not yet rated Description Comments (0) Ratings (0) Demo Purchase externally Download Enappd. on-hold. Called when any dragging has high velocity moving to the right. ionSlideWillChange: … The touch events standard defines a few browser requirements regarding touch and mouse interaction (see the Interaction with Mouse Events and click section for details), noting the browser may fire both touch events and mouse events in response to the same user input. Now, when touch event occurs the onTouchFunction() will be called. on-drag-up: This is called when element is dragged up. Consequently, if an application does not want mouse events fired on a specific touch target element, the element's touch event handlers should call preventDefault() and no additional mouse events will be dispatched. My desktop app had a button with a click event in it and when converting this to use ng-click, it suddenly occurred to me. Quick Tip - Ionic apps and touch events — November 2, 2015; StrongLoop, Ionic, and IBM Bluemix — October 29, 2015; Adding localization to your Ionic application with IBM Bluemix — October 14, 2015; Testing Ionic Push Webhooks with IBM Bluemix — October 7, 2015; Learn about Ionic at … Then we will create that function in our controller scope. The event that we want to leverage here is very similar to the standard (click) event binding provided by angular, but for a long press, there are 2 actions we want to hook into, and . Ionic VS Xamarin – Which framework to use for your next mobile app development project? This section describes the requirement that may affect an application. Emitted when the user releases the touch. Below is list of ionic Events. ionSlideTransitionStart: Emitted when the slide transition has started. This is called when touch stays at same place for 500ms. There is so much to do in Virginia all year round, from live concerts and music festivals to once-in-a-lifetime culinary experiences. Called when duration of the touch is more than 500ms. Called when any dragging has high velocity moving down. Tip #3: Purchase a good dry shampoo. Moisture buildup messes with the touchscreen function, and it stops working. Complete Event Ticket Booking App Theme with multi-tier event list, event details, ticket booking flow, ticket history, coupons and more. Event. Called when touch is moved without releasing around the page in any direction. * @param {String} eventType like ionic.Gestures.EVENT_MOVE * @param { Object } eventData collectEventData : function collectEventData ( element , eventType , touches , ev ) { i … Ionic - Javascript Events, Ionic Gestures is a utility that allows developers to build custom and end up capturing mouse or touch events and not letting them propagate. Ionic touch events. It seems the touch events aren't working well in a list of items after the upgrade. Note: As of v0.14, returning false from an event handler will no longer stop event propagation. I faced this issue after upgrading from Ionic 2.3.0 to 3.0.1. This afternoon I was working on some code that began life as a quick example in a desktop web app and than began to transition to an Ionic application. 4. on-release Called when touch ends. this.events.publish ('user:created', user, Date.now ()); } // second page (listen for the user created event after function is called) constructor(public events: Events) { events.subscribe ('user:created', (user, time) => { // user … Called when any dragging has high velocity moving up. During the DJing with Sencha Touch talk at SenchaCon 2013 we finally unveiled and demonstrated Touch DJ. First, we will create button and assign on-touch event that will call onTouchFunction(). Below are some details about the interaction and the ramifications for application developers. Ideally, a touch-based application does not need to explicitly address mouse input. … However, the reality is the vast majority of today's web content is designed only to work with mouse input. Called when duration of the touch is less than 250ms. The original version was built on top of AngularJS and Apache Cordova. An event listener function that … Don't worry and carry on. Today in the morning the screen got sluggish and couldn't toggle between apps. Consequently, even if a browser supports touch, the browser must still emulate mouse events so content that assumes mouse-only input will work as is without direct modification. HammerJS is a popular library that helps you add support for touch gestures (e.g. Beyond Mouse Events we have Touch events on mobile devices. This example illustrates the TouchEvent object's TouchEvent.targetTouches property. Note: As of v17, e.persist() doesn’t do anything because the SyntheticEvent is no longer pooled. Though ngSwipeLeft is designed for touch-based devices, it will work with a mouse click and drag too. To use Sentry with Ionic you have to add sentry-cordova as a dependency to you package.json.. First run npm i --save sentry-cordova and make sure you already added the platforms you want to support with ionic cordova platform add ios and/or ionic cordova platform add android.. After that it’s important to run cordova plugin add sentry-cordova without the ionic wrapper. Ionic Ionic Ionic is an open-source SDK for mobile app development (hybrid) created by Max Lynch, Ben Sperry and Adam Bradley in 2003 at Drifty Co. If the browser fires both touch and mouse events because of a single user input, the browser must fire a touchstart before any mouse events. on-touch Called immediately when touch begins. The TouchEvent.targetTouches property is a TouchList object that includes those TPs that are currently touching the surface and started on the element that is the target of the current event. Supporting both TouchEvent and MouseEvent, // Call preventDefault() to prevent any further handling, Touch and Mouse (Together Again for the First Time). As such, the targetTouches list is a strict subset of the touches list.. all of a sudden i realized that i had completely forgotten about using touch in my ionic apps. For all of the niceties of Ionic, there is still a lot missing from the Framework. Since all the Ionic events can be used the same way, we will show you how to use the on-touch event and you can just apply the same principles to the other events. EVENT_TYPES [eventType], function bindDomOnTouch (ev) Bug Report. Since all Ionic events can be used the same way we will show you how to use on-touch event and you can just apply the same principles to the other events.

Makita 21700 Battery, Jk's Skyrim Rwt Patch, Adverse Reactions To Spray Tanning, Where To Buy Peanuts, Zoo Volunteer Responsibilities, Pimples On Buttocks Std, Teacher Tamer Commonlit Answer Key, 3rd Infantry Division Iraq 2003, Waste Oil Boiler Design,